@BlueMike, I was reading somewhere that the 'Great Bill Shankly' almost took the job in the 70's, (Circa Billy Bingham) I already knew he dropped in at Bellefield from time to time OMG just think, bloody hell and all that!?!

{Ed001's Note - After leaving Liverpool he spent a lot of time at Everton and Bellefield due to being asked to stay away from Liverpool as he couldn't resist taking over in training or just joining in. Everton were very good to him during this period, he actually did some scouting for you as well as nearly taking the job, and was regularly on hand to give advice when it was asked for. He did think it over for a while, it is one of those big what if moments in history.}
